HEREDITY REVIEW
| Question | Answer |
|---|---|
| Mitosis | A type of cell division that produces two identical body cells |
| Cell Cycle | The series of events a cell goes through as it grows and divides |
| Interphase | The longest stage of the cell cycle when DNA is copied |
| Chromosome | A structure made of DNA that carries genetic information |
| Chromatid | One half of a duplicated chromosome |
| Centromere | The region where two chromatids are attached |
| Prophase | The stage when chromosomes become visible and the nucleus breaks down |
| Metaphase | The stage when chromosomes line up in the middle of the cell |
| Anaphase | The stage when chromatids separate and move to opposite sides |
| Telophase | The stage when two new nuclei form |
| Cytokinesis | The division of the cytoplasm into two cells |
| Somatic Cell | A body cell |
| Diploid | A cell with two sets of chromosomes |
| Cancer | Uncontrolled cell division |
| Mutation | A change in the DNA sequence |
| Gene Mutation | A change in one gene |
| Chromosomal Mutation | A change in chromosome structure or number |
| Substitution | A mutation where one base replaces another |
| Insertion | A mutation where a base is added |
| Deletion | A mutation where a base is removed |
| Frameshift Mutation | A mutation that changes the reading frame of DNA |
| Mutagen | Anything that causes mutations |
| Beneficial Mutation | A mutation that helps survival |
| Harmful Mutation | A mutation that causes disease |
| Neutral Mutation | A mutation that has no effect |
| Genetics | The study of heredity |
| Heredity | The passing of traits from parents to offspring |
| Trait | A characteristic of an organism |
| Gene | A section of DNA that controls a trait |
| Allele | Different forms of a gene |
| Dominant Allele | An allele that is always expressed if present |
| Recessive Allele | An allele expressed only if two copies are present |
| Genotype | The genetic makeup of an organism |
| Phenotype | The physical appearance of an organism |
| Homozygous | Two identical alleles |
| Heterozygous | Two different alleles |
| Punnett Square | A tool used to predict offspring traits |
| Probability | The chance something will happen |
| Incomplete Dominance | A pattern where neither allele is dominant |
| Codominance | A pattern where both alleles are expressed equally |
| Multiple Alleles | A trait controlled by more than two alleles |
| Polygenic Trait | A trait controlled by many genes |
| Sex-Linked Trait | A trait carried on the X chromosome |
| Carrier | A person who has a recessive allele but does not show the trait |
| Genetic Engineering | The process of changing DNA to produce desired traits |
| DNA | The molecule that carries genetic information |
| Gene Therapy | Replacing a defective gene with a normal one |
| Recombinant DNA | DNA combined from different organisms |
| Genetically Modified Organism | An organism whose DNA has been changed |
| Cloning | Making an identical copy of an organism |
| PCR | A process used to make many copies of DNA |
| Gel Electrophoresis | A method used to separate DNA fragments |
| DNA Fingerprinting | A method used to identify individuals using DNA |
| Biotechnology | Using living organisms to make useful products |
